Training budget for next year: proposed at 4.2% of payroll, up from 3.1%. Drivers: certification requirements for the Calder platform rollout and leadership development in the Ostbridge division. External providers shortlisted; final selection in November. Expect approval request at the December session. Deferring the apprenticeship expansion to the following cycle unless margins improve. Full cost model circulated separately by Finance. The rationale ties directly to our strategic positioning, summarised below.

board note of kadug-tawig: Only 5 of the 100 pilot accounts renewed Oliath, so a churn review is set for April 15.

Quick note for folks new to the Bramblegate fleet: the load balancer's health checks are chattier than you'd expect, and at our instance count they account for a real slice of baseline CPU. Don't tighten intervals without checking headroom first — we've tipped over a canary that way. The settings we currently run with are shown below.

tuning table, kawep-tawif:
CAPS = {
    "olidor": 80,
    "belion": 7,
    "quenys": 225,
    "druox": 839,
    "fraath": 482,
}

Finance Review — Brightmere Reseller Programme

Quick read for the board: the Brightmere reseller programme is tracking ahead of plan. Partner-sourced revenue hit 3.1M this quarter, about 18% above target, and acquisition cost per deal is roughly half our direct channel. Margins are thinner, sure, but the volume more than compensates. We're seeing strong pull in the Calloway territory and softer uptake up north. Recommendation: extend the pilot another two quarters with modest incentive tweaks. The confidential plan detail sits just below.

board note of yahog-haduf: Only 5 of the 120 pilot accounts renewed Quenwyn, so a churn review is set for October 1.

Onboarding: Incremental rebuilds on Fernpress

Welcome to the security review rotation! Fernpress only rebuilds pages whose content hashes changed, so most deploys touch a handful of files — handy for diffing what actually shipped. Keep an eye on the rebuild manifest in the Thistlecairn bucket; tampering there could sneak stale pages past review. You'll need access to the sealed manifest signer, and it unlocks with the recovery passphrase given below.

unlock words, tajep-baguf: sordor-zorael-aldiel-ulaix-framir